1 killed, 9 wounded in major shooting in South Carolina

One person was killed and nine others were injured on Saturday as a result of a 'chaotic' shooting at a Juneteenth event near a Veterans of Foreign Wars post in South Carolina. An 18-year-old suspect has been arrested and charged in connection with the shooting. According to Fox Carolina, the Anderson County Sheriff's Office confirmed that the shooting occurred at roughly 10 p.m. on Saturday near the Veterans of Foreign Wars post in Anderson County. The sheriff's officers noted that the shooting occurred after a fight. 'Anderson County deputies are responding after multiple people are shot on Saturday evening,' the Anderson County Sheriff's Office said in a post on Instagram. 'At least 10 people were gunned down in a neighborhood along Scarborough Road after a fight ensued on the street and shots rang out.' Law enforcement officials confirmed that one individual was killed, one individual was flown to Greenville Memorial Hospital, and at least eight other individuals were transported to local hospitals as a result of Saturday's shooting incident. 'The chaotic scene brought in more than 100 law enforcement personnel, EMS, firefighters, troopers and SCDNR after hundreds of people scattered, leaving behind shoes and debris in the roadway,' the Anderson County Sheriff's Office said. 'We know the crowd gathered for a Juneteenth celebration for the sixth year in a row.' The Anderson County Coroner determined that the 35-year-old victim was killed as a result of a gunshot wound she sustained in her abdomen. WSPA noted that Cobb's death has been ruled a homicide. Fox Carolina reported that 18-year-old Tiyelle Rakelle Demon Hollings was arrested and charged for murder and for the possession of a weapon during a violent crime. In a statement obtained by WSPA, Shale Remien, an Anderson County Sheriff's Office spokesperson, said that 'chaos is an understatement' when describing Saturday's crime scene. 'What we do know is that multiple shots rang out with multiple people hurt all at the same time,' Remien said. 'We had people who were being taken physically from the scene, and that is why you see the debris. You see pieces of clothing; you see everything just scattered on the ground at this point in time, because we even have people who took off within their own cars in order to get to the hospital.'

1 dead, 9 wounded in South Carolina shooting on Saturday

One person has died and at least nine others were injured after a shooting at a Juneteenth celebration in South Carolina over the weekend. More than 100 law enforcement officers and rescue workers were called to what officers described as a 'chaotic scene' in the town of Anderson on Saturday night. 'At least 10 people were gunned down in a neighbourhood along Scarborough Road after a fight ensued on the street and shots rang out,' the Anderson County Sheriff's Office said in a statement. 'Right now, deputies can confirm one person is unfortunately dead, one patient was flown to Greenville Memorial Hospital and at least eight others were taken to nearby hospitals'. 'Hundreds of people scattered (after hearing the shots), leaving behind shoes and debris in the roadway'. The coroner's office has identified the deceased individual as Laporshia Janae Gray Cobb, 35, who reportedly died at the scene from a gunshot wound to the abdomen. Juneteenth has been a federal holiday in the US since 2021. It is celebrated on June 19, commemorating the end of slavery in the country after the Civil War.
